Lagos, Nigeria, October 28, 2024: In an impressive display of digital banking prowess, Polaris Bank, one of Nigeria’s foremost digital retail commercial banks, has once again clinched the prestigious title of “Digital Bank of the Year” at the Banks and Other Financial Institutions Awards (BAFI Awards). This marks the fourth consecutive year that Polaris Bank has secured this accolade, showcasing its unwavering commitment to innovation and excellence within the Nigerian banking sector.

 

The BAFI Awards, renowned for their rigorous, empirical, and data-driven selection process, recognize institutions that excel in various aspects of banking. Polaris Bank stood out among its peers, demonstrating exceptional performance across key metrics such as attracting and retaining digital customers, enhancing user engagement, and expanding the functionality and security of its digital offerings. The bank’s digital platform, VULTe, played a vital role in this achievement, reinforcing its reputation as a leading solution for micro, small, and medium enterprises (MSMEs). In addition to the Best Digital Bank award, Polaris Bank was also named “Best Bank for MSMEs of the Year” for the third consecutive year, highlighting its continuous support for small businesses within Nigeria’s real sector.

Mr. Kayode Lawal, the Managing Director/CEO of Polaris Bank, expressed gratitude for the recognition. He emphasized that the ongoing accolades for VULTe signify the platform’s user-friendly and multi-functional nature, which has greatly enhanced customer experience. Underlining the bank’s growth strategy, Mr. Lawal mentioned that digital lending at Polaris Bank exceeded N10 billion in just the first eight months of 2024, indicating robust demand for digital banking services. This performance positions the bank to surpass the N12.8 billion recorded throughout the previous year.

The VULTe banking platform, developed by Polaris Bank, is celebrated for its innovative features designed to simplify banking transactions. Customers can take advantage of QR payments, instant loan requests, and seamless account openings—all from the comfort of their homes or offices. Notably, VULTe is designed to accommodate both existing Polaris Bank customers and non-customers, allowing a broader audience to benefit from its extensive range of services.

 

Another remarkable feature is VULTe’s API Banking, which enables businesses to integrate the platform into their operational systems. This functionality offers services like risk assessments and direct debits, enhancing the efficiency of financial transactions for various stakeholders.

 

With its all-in-one solution, VULTe addresses the needs of individual customers, SMEs, and high-net-worth individuals alike. The platform allows for rapid access to collateral-free personal and business loans, reflecting its commitment to facilitating financial empowerment across different sectors of the economy.
